At Home Insemination: The Safety-First Checklist People Need
Before you try at home insemination, run this checklist. Screening: Decide what health testing you want (STIs, general health history, genetic considerations). Consent: Get clear, written agreement on roles, boundaries, and parental intent. Clean setup: Use sterile, body-safe supplies and a simple, wipeable workspace.
